Book Announcement: Detective Fiction and the Rise of the Japanese Novel, 1880–1930
http://www.hup.harvard.edu/catalog.php?isbn=9780674065864 Detective Fiction and the Rise of the Japanese Novel, 1880–1930 Satoru Saito ISBN 9780674065864 Harvard University Press Publication April 2012 In Detective Fiction and the Rise of the Japanese Novel, Satoru Saito sheds light on the deep structural and … Continue reading

Book announcement: Japan and the Culture of the Four Seasons
JAPAN AND THE CULTURE OF THE FOUR SEASONS Nature, Literature, and the Arts HARUO SHIRANE “Japan and the Culture of the Four Seasons provides a compelling account of how Japan has appropriated, interpreted, and valued nature over the centuries. Shirane’s … Continue reading

Book Announcement: WOMEN ADRIFT: The Literature of Japan’s Imperial Body
How women figured in the expansion of the national body of the Japanese empire WOMEN ADRIFT: The Literature of Japan’s Imperial Body By Noriko J. Horiguchi University of Minnesota Press | 272 pages | 2011 ISBN 978-0-8166-6978-3 | paperback | … Continue reading
